Certain zodiac signs carry an unmistakable energy that naturally draws others toward them in moments of uncertainty or challenge. Astrology has long associated specific placements with qualities like decisiveness, vision, and the ability to inspire those around them. Whether in the boardroom, the classroom, or within a tight-knit community, these signs tend to rise to the front without much effort. Here are the seven zodiac signs most consistently recognized as natural born leaders.
Aries

Aries is widely considered the most assertive and action-oriented sign in the entire zodiac. Ruled by Mars, the planet of ambition and drive, those born under this sign tend to charge forward where others hesitate. Their confidence is magnetic and their willingness to take initiative makes them a natural first choice when a group needs direction. Aries leaders are not afraid of risk and thrive in environments that demand quick thinking and bold decisions. Their pioneering spirit often places them at the start of new movements and ventures.
Leo

Leo is ruled by the Sun and carries an innate sense of authority that commands attention in virtually any room. This fire sign leads with warmth, charisma, and a deep desire to uplift the people around them. Leos are exceptionally skilled at rallying a team behind a shared vision and making each individual feel valued in the process. Their theatrical confidence and strong communication style allow them to deliver powerful messages with conviction. A Leo in a leadership role often becomes the heart and soul of an entire organization.
Scorpio

Scorpio brings an intense and strategic form of leadership that is focused on depth, loyalty, and long-term results. Ruled by Pluto, this sign possesses an extraordinary ability to read people and identify the hidden dynamics within any group. Scorpios lead through careful observation and tend to make decisions based on thorough insight rather than surface-level information. Their determination is virtually unmatched and they rarely abandon a goal once it has been set. This sign is particularly effective in high-stakes environments that require resilience and psychological strength.
Capricorn

Capricorn is one of the most disciplined and results-driven signs in the zodiac, making natural leadership an almost inevitable outcome for many born under this placement. Ruled by Saturn, Capricorns approach authority with a sense of responsibility and long-range planning that few other signs can match. They are patient in building structures that last and prioritize stability over short-term gains. Their pragmatic worldview earns them deep respect from colleagues and followers who rely on consistent guidance. Capricorn leaders are often the architects behind institutions and organizations designed to endure.
Sagittarius

Sagittarius leads through vision, philosophy, and an infectious belief in what is possible beyond the current horizon. Ruled by Jupiter, the planet of expansion, this sign naturally inspires others to think bigger and reach further than they thought capable. Sagittarian leaders are gifted communicators who use storytelling and broad perspective to galvanize the people around them. They thrive in environments where innovation and exploration are valued above rigid tradition. Their optimism serves as a powerful force that keeps teams motivated even during uncertain or challenging periods.
Aquarius

Aquarius approaches leadership from a place of collective thinking and forward-looking idealism that sets this sign apart from more traditional authority figures. Ruled by Uranus, Aquarians are often ahead of their time and have a unique gift for identifying what a community needs before others can articulate it. They lead through ideas rather than ego and prioritize the wellbeing of the group over individual recognition. Their humanitarian instincts make them particularly effective in movements and organizations built around social change. Aquarius leaders are frequently remembered as visionaries who shifted cultural thinking in meaningful ways.
Taurus

Taurus may not be the most traditionally recognized leadership sign but their grounded and dependable nature makes them extraordinarily effective in guiding others through complex and prolonged challenges. Ruled by Venus, Taurus leaders offer stability, patience, and a calm steadiness that creates safety for those under their direction. They make decisions deliberately and are rarely swayed by panic or pressure from external forces. Their strong sense of integrity and follow-through builds the kind of trust that sustains teams through difficulty. A Taurus in charge ensures that promises are kept and that progress happens at a reliable and sustainable pace.
